BCB Looking For Under 18 Players

IslandStats.com
The Bermuda Cricket Board (BCB) High Performance Committee has committed to an extensive outreach program to ensure that no stone is left unturned in the selection process for the National Under 18 squad.

Eligible players not involved in the BCBNA are welcomed to trial.

The squad will compete in Toronto in July against Canada and USA for a place in the 2018 Cricket World Cup.

The outreach program includes High Performance Committee members Dean Minors and Irving Romaine leading the search at Cedarbridge and Berkeley respectively. Minors and Romaine will be hosting regular practice sessions at their schools to give all players an opportunity to be selected. The BCB will be working with all High Schools on the island and have already started the process with Warwick Academy, Saltus and BI.

Additionally, the BCB will be holding Open Trials at PHC on Saturday February 11th from 2pm to 3pm for players interested in representing Bermuda this summer. All players need to be born on, or after, September 1, 1998 to be eligible.
